The current of 13.4A is passed through 1 L of 1.0M HCl solution for 1hr .the pH of the solution after the experiment is over will be about ?

at cathode :- hydrogen cas is evolved
H++e---------> ½  H2
at anode :- chloine gas is evolved
Cl- -------> ½ Cl+ e- 
Net rxn.  HCl----------> ½ H2 + ½ Cl2
Net effect is removal of HCl,
Taking any rxn. in consideration, we find moles of HCl consumed 
we see per e- used 1 mole of HCl is consumed, 
So no. of electrons used is  13.4*3600/96500 = 0.5 moles
So Hcl left 1-0.5= o.f moles.
So ph of solution becomes = -log 0.5= 0.301
